Saint Cyrinus of Antwerp

Also known as: Cirino

Saint
Pre-Congregation

Feast Day

12-Jun

Died

Rome, Italy, date unknown; buried in the Callistus catacombs in Rome; relics transferred to the Jesuit college in Antwerp, Belgium in 1606

Canonized

Pre-Congregation
